  • The Tangled Web of Deception:
    Aug 4 2025

    Personal Reflections on Lying and Its Consequences

    Introduction: Lying is a complex web that many of us weave, often without realizing the depth of its impact. Dr. Mia, in her candid podcast episode, delves into the personal and relational consequences of deception, sharing insights from her own experiences and those around her.

    The Birth of Deception: Dr. Mia emphasizes that deception often begins within oneself. It's not just about the words we speak but the actions we take and the feelings we harbor. She reflects on how lies can involve innocent bystanders, turning them into unwitting participants in a narrative they never chose.

    Cheating and Deception: A poignant discussion with her husband about past infidelities highlights how cheating is a form of deception. Dr. Mia points out that the person you cheat with becomes an innocent bystander, misled by actions that contradict true intentions.

    Family and the Weight of Lies: Dr. Mia shares a deeply personal story about her stepfather's remarriage after her mother's passing. The urgency of moving on, driven by personal needs, can lead to unspoken truths and unresolved emotions, affecting everyone involved.

    The Fear Behind the Lies: Fear is a recurring theme in Dr. Mia's reflections. The fear of punishment, rejection, or abandonment often drives people to lie. Yet, she argues that the truth, though difficult, is ultimately more freeing and less burdensome than maintaining a lie.

    Conclusion: Dr. Mia's message is clear: honesty is the antidote to the tangled web of deception. By being truthful with ourselves and others, we can avoid the pain and confusion that lies inevitably bring. As she wisely notes, "Let the chips fall where they may," for it's better to lose someone with the truth than to keep them with a lie.
